- The distance between Kindia, Guinea and Lille, France is approximately 4,737 km or 2,944 mi.
- To reach Kindia in this distance one would set out from Lille bearing 203.6° or SS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kindia bearing 195° or SSW .
- Kindia has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Lille has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Kindia is in or near the tropical moist forest biome whereas Lille is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 15.5 °C (27.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.1 °C (18.2°F) less in Kindia.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1301 mm (51.2 in) more which is equivalent to 1301 l/m² (31.93 US gal/ft²) or 13,010,000 l/ha (1,390,855 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 34° higher in Kindia than in Lille.
- Relative humidity levels are 14.2%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 11.7°C (21°F) higher.
